depends on the foot print of the light, ive had my 6in air cooled tubes 6 inches from the canopy but at that height the coverage was a joke, the air cooled hoods seem to have a better foot print at lower heights, typically cooled tubes are cheaper so take that into consideration. also if you have smaller plants thatll be a bonus with both reflectors as the light will penetrate more denser foliage compared to an uneven canopy and buds at varying heights.

also ballasts and brands dont offer any advantage to growing besides maybe the "super lumen" function which doesnt justify buying a 190$ air cooled Ipower brand lignt then some quantum ballast or other brands who believe that higher pricing = better growth.

i own 7 ipowers and they all have lasted 4 grows (3 months a grow) and are still going strong besides the occassional light bulb replacement.
